
AmaZulu Bolsters Squad with Augustine Mulenga’s Return
AmaZulu Football Club has made a strategic move to enhance its squad, securing the return of seasoned Zambian striker Augustine Mulenga.
The 34-year-old forward played a pivotal role in AmaZulu’s impressive second-place finish in the DStv Premiership during the 2020/21 season under former coach Benni McCarthy.
As AmaZulu entered the Africa Cup of Nations (Afcon) enforced break, their goal-scoring prowess faced challenges, with only 14 goals in 16 matches.
Coach Pablo Franco Martín sees Mulenga’s return as a key solution to improve the team’s conversion rate and inject experience into the squad.
Reflecting on his decision to rejoin AmaZulu, Mulenga expressed his enjoyment of the club and the city. He emphasized the supportive community, both on and off the field, and expressed optimism about continuing to contribute to the team’s success.
The striker’s return marks a significant addition to AmaZulu’s lineup as they aim for continued excellence in the Premiership.
